2. Belief in Angels
Islam has a belief that Allah created creatures similar to that of Angels, but they call these creatures Mala-ekas. Their belief in these creatures comes from the Quran and the Sunnah. These teachings explain many things about the Malla-ekas such as their names, thier tasks, and more.

3. Belief in the Books of Allah
Muslims believe that Allah revealed books through Prophets. These books were considered to be divine revelation. The five most important books are Abraham's Scrolls, Zabur, Tawrah, Injil, and the Quran.

4. Belief in the Prophets of Allah
Prophets are believed to have been sent to be messengers and offer guidance to Muslims. Prophets are not divine; however, they are righteous, truthful, and pious. These prophets were chosen to be examples to everyone else.

5. Belief in Yawm al-Qiyama
It is a belief of Islam that the world will end on a set day. This day will result in the dead being resurrected, Allah judging everyone's good or bad actions equally, and he will give each victim their rights. The worthy will be sent to Paradise (Jannah) and the unworthy will be sent to Hellfire (Jahannam).

6. Belief in Qada wal-Qada
Muslims believe that Allah governs everything in the universe; therefore everything that happens in the universe must happen for a reason. The most important belief of a good Muslim is that everything comes at its set time, including death.
